Microsoft is taking steps to prevent the use of unauthorized Xbox controllers and accessories on their consoles. Third-party controllers that are not part of the “Designed for Xbox” program are displaying error messages and may be blocked from use. This move may be aimed at cheat devices or to promote Microsoft’s official partner program. Some controllers will become unusable after a two-week window, and Microsoft recommends contacting the place of purchase for assistance. However, restrictions on third-party hardware manufacturers are being lifted, allowing them to build wireless accessories for Xbox Series X|S devices.
